The Windmühle Edda, also known as Hoper Mühle, is a historic Dutch-type windmill and a prominent landmark situated in St. Michaelisdonn, Germany. Perched at an elevation of 53 meters on the Geestrand, an ancient cliff known as the Klev, this impressive structure is visible from a considerable distance across the surrounding marshland. It stands as a testament to historical milling technology and is a protected monument, even featuring in the municipal coat of arms of St. Michaelisdonn.

    When is Windmühle Edda (Hoper Mühle) open to the public for interior tours?

    The Windmühle Edda is privately owned and not regularly open for public tours. However, it typically opens its doors on German Mill Day (Pfingstmontag), often accompanied by a small festival. Tours can sometimes be arranged by appointment. It's advisable to check with the local historical and mill association (Donner Heimat- und Mühlenverein e.V.) for specific opening times or tour arrangements.

    What historical significance does Windmühle Edda hold for the region?

    Windmühle Edda, originally built in 1842, is a significant landmark and a protected monument. It replaced an even older post mill from 1666 and retains much of its original technical equipment, including functional grinding gears. It symbolizes the region's milling heritage and is even depicted in the municipal coat of arms of St. Michaelisdonn. Its preservation is a testament to local efforts to maintain historical craftsmanship.
